Unusual Noises From the Vacuum Pump

vacuum pump producing noise

If you hear clanking, grinding, or squealing sounds coming from your car vacuum pump, it’s a clear indication of potential issues that require immediate attention.

Diagnosing methods for these noises involve pinpointing the source through careful inspection.

Start by checking for worn-out bearings, which can produce grinding sounds. Motor issues may cause clanking noises, while damaged diaphragms often result in squealing sounds.

Hard Brake Pedal Sensation

Experiencing a firm resistance when pressing on the brake pedal could signal a worn-out car vacuum pump affecting your brake performance.

When the vacuum pump fails, it leads to decreased vacuum pressure, making the brake pedal harder to press.

In diesel vehicles, a faulty vacuum pump can compromise the brake system, resulting in a hard brake pedal sensation.

This issue is a common symptom of vacuum pump problems and requires immediate attention to guarantee your safety on the road.

Regular inspection of the vacuum pump is essential for peak brake performance and vehicle safety. If you encounter a hard brake pedal sensation, consider checking the vacuum pump for potential issues.

Brake maintenance is vital, and if the vacuum pump is confirmed to be the culprit, vacuum pump replacement may be necessary to restore proper brake function.

Rough Idling and Engine Performance Issues

To identify potential issues with your car’s vacuum pump, pay close attention to signs of rough idling and engine performance problems.

Here are some diagnosing methods and troubleshooting techniques to help you pinpoint if your vacuum pump is causing these issues:

  • Check for irregular engine idling patterns, such as stalling or fluctuating RPMs.
  • Listen for any hissing or whistling noises coming from the engine bay, which could indicate a vacuum leak.
  • Inspect the vacuum lines and connections for any signs of wear, cracks, or loose fittings.
  • Conduct a vacuum pressure test using a vacuum gauge to measure the pressure in the system accurately.
  • Use a handheld vacuum pump to check the integrity of the diaphragm inside the pump for any tears or damages.
